components of diesel generator
Diesel engine
The mechanical energy input source of the generator. Its size and output capacity determine how much power a unit can produce.
Alternator
Generates electrical energy from the mechanical input provided by a diesel engine.
Radiator and cooling system
Since heat is generated in various parts of the generator while the generator is working, the cooling system helps to remove the heat generated.
Exhaust system
Exhaust gas from diesel generators contains highly toxic chemicals that must be managed appropriately.
Air filter
The filter is composed of fibrous material that removes solid particles such as pollen, dust, and bacteria from the air.
Control panel
User interface controls the generator, including start and stop controls, fuel gauge, phase selector switch, etc.
Base and tank
The base provides structural base support. The fuel tank stores the fuel used by the generator and usually has enough capacity to run the generator for an average of 6-8 hours.

How Diesel Generators Work?
Diesel generators use combustion to convert some of the chemical energy in diesel fuel into mechanical energy. This mechanical energy then turns the crank to generate electricity.
Moving the wire from a magnetic field induces charges in it. In generators, two polarized magnets typically generate a magnetic field. A wire is then wrapped multiple times around the crankshaft of the diesel generator, placing it between the magnets and in the magnetic field.
As a diesel engine (How to rebuild a diesel generator engine?) spins the crankshaft, the wires move throughout the magnetic field, which induces a charge in the circuit. The diesel engine used is an internal combustion engine. Unlike gasoline engines, diesel engines use compression heat to ignite and burn fuel injected into the injection chamber.

Advantages of diesel generators
Maintenance costs are relatively low
That’s because the generator’s engine requires fewer parts to start, so you don’t have to worry about changing spark plugs or rebuilding the carburetor like a gas engine.
Durability
Diesel engines are powerful in the workplace, so they can withstand a lot of wear and tear in various environmental conditions.
Safe storage
Diesel, while still flammable, has a much lower ignition risk than other types of fuel, such as gasoline.
Power output
Diesel generators can handle higher electrical loads and run for longer periods of time than other generator types.
Robust and reliable
Fuel is easily accessible. Diesel generators are typically transported in the back of a diesel vehicle. This means you don’t have to work with two different types of fuel.
Advantages of diesel generators compared to gasoline generators
Fuel efficiency
Diesel engines use less fuel than gasoline engines. This results in longer runtimes when operating at the same capacity. Some diesel engines use up to half the fuel that a comparable gasoline engine would.
Reduce Generator Fuel Consumption
Maintenance
Diesel engines require less upkeep. This is due in part to the lack of spark plugs and carburetors in diesel engines. This eliminates the need to change spark plugs or rebuild the carburetor.
Lifespan
Diesel engines have a much longer lifespan in terms of service life. Diesel engines can last up to 3 times longer than typical gasoline engines.
Safety
Unlike gasoline, diesel fuel is safer and has less fire risk.
Disadvantages of diesel generators
However, diesel generators have some disadvantages, especially for the environment.
Consuming 1 liter of diesel fuel emits an average of 2.7 kg of carbon dioxide. Diesel generators have a significant impact on environment compared to other energy sources. It produces carbon monoxide and other air pollutants such as nitrogen oxides and particulate matter.
Diesel generators also cause noise pollution, have high upfront costs compared to some energy sources, and can be expensive to repair and maintain.
The main ongoing service requirement for diesel engines is regular oil changes. A well-maintained diesel generator can last a long time, but a poorly maintained generator is prone to failure.
In cold weather, starting the generator can be problematic. But don’t worry; it can be overcome by using glow plugs and other heating elements that heat the engine, including the incoming air. But it costs extra.
The main disadvantages of diesel generators are as under:
- Diesel prices will continue to rise.
- Regular maintenance is required to keep the generator running.
- Fuel injection systems and other parts are more prone to failure, resulting in insufficient reliability and high spare parts costs.
- Diesel engines are made of large, heavy components, making repairs expensive.
- While inexpensive, installation costs can increase.
- Diesel engines can be very noisy, so they are usually placed away from the work area
- Diesel generators are too bulky and heavy to be considered mobile and compact.
- They must be kept dry, or they will rust quickly.

diesel generator FAQ lists
Are diesel generators better than natural gas?
Unlike gas generators, which use carburetors that can fail, diesel generators don’t have a carburetor and instead generate electricity through compression. Diesel generators are more fuel efficient because they last longer and use less fuel.
Can a diesel generator power a house?
Diesel generators do meet a variety of unique needs, which is why they are capable of powering an entire home as a backup source while also being able to support all types of heavy machinery.
Are diesel generators cost-effective?
Diesel fuel is more expensive than gasoline. Still, diesel generators are much more fuel efficient than gasoline generators, typically burning about 50% of the fuel at any given time. As a result, diesel generators are often cheaper than gasoline generators over time.
Should you choose a diesel generator?
Whether you use a diesel generator depends on your company’s needs. You can usually find diesel generators in the industrial sector. They have high efficiency and the ability to generate large amounts of electricity. With its fuel efficiency, low maintenance, and durability, you may find that the benefits of using diesel generators in your facility outweigh the disadvantages.
How to maintain a diesel generator?
Maintenance is a crucial consideration for any generator. The manufacturer recommends following a specified maintenance schedule to keep your diesel generator running at peak value. Usually, this happens after a specific service time.
When you find that your generator is not as efficient as it should be, you should always perform maintenance. Also, it’s a good idea to perform maintenance whenever a major weather event occurs.
For example, after a heavy rain or dust storm. Dust and other air pollutants can have a significant impact on generator performance, clog filters, and make generators work harder to do the same job.
While maintenance requirements for diesel generators are extremely low, some tasks require a regular operation. These include:
- Drain and replace oil, coolant, and fuel
- Test the battery
- Clean or replace the filter
- A comprehensive inspection of all components
- Run the engine to test run
Regular maintenance will help maximize your diesel generator investment. Maintain your generator and make any necessary repairs on time, and it will serve you well for many years.
